Toronto Police Inspector Charlie Salter and his wife Annie are vacationing in England and trying to repair their marriage. One rainy afternoon while they are touring the countryside, a motorcycle crashes into their rental car, thus ending their sightseeing for the day. They decide to spend a few days at the small Boomewood Hotel and enjoy the local comforts. During their stay, they encounter a peeping tom spying on them and Charlie's pockets have been searched. He is willing to overlook these odd occurrences, and is eager to keep his police connections secret until someone at the hotel is murdered. He knows this is the end of his tranquil holiday. Hardcover first edition - First printing. The third mystery featuring Toronto cop Charlie Salter who is vacationing in England with his wife, Annie. After a minor road accident, they discover an inn which delights them so much they decide to stay a few days - but their stay is cut short when their landlord is found dead, stabbed in his office.
